What is CLIA certification?

The Clinical Laboratory Improvement Amendments (CLIA) were established by Congress in 1988 to regulate all laboratory testing performed on humans in the United States. CLIA certification is required for all facilities that perform laboratory testing, including hospitals, clinics, and physician offices. The purpose of CLIA certification is to ensure the accuracy, reliability, and timeliness of patient Test Results by establishing Quality Standards for laboratory testing.

Types of CLIA certificates

There are three types of CLIA certificates that laboratories can obtain:

  1. Certificate of Waiver: Issued to laboratories that perform only waived tests, which are simple tests with a low risk of error.
  2. Certificate of Compliance: Issued to laboratories that perform moderate- and High-Complexity testing and comply with all CLIA requirements.
  3. Certificate of Accreditation: Issued to laboratories that meet additional requirements specified by accrediting organizations.
